카테고리 없음

.fit(X, y)

rlarudals 2025. 5. 8. 00:03

머신러닝에서 학습 -> 결과를 입증하기 위해서 데이터를 Training, Validation, Testing 3가지의 용도로 나누어서 사용

 

.fit(X, y) : 머신러닝 모델을 학습 시키는데 사용되는 기본 매서드 .fit 매서드는 학습(train) 데이터에만 사용함

- X : 입력데이터(n_samples, n_features)

n_samples - 샘플 개수

n_features - 특징 개수

- y : 정답데이터(n_samples,)

X = [
    [170, 60],   # 샘플 1: 키 170cm, 몸무게 60kg
    [180, 75],   # 샘플 2
    [160, 50],   # 샘플 3
]
 
y = [1, 1, 0]  # 정답: 남(1), 남(1), 여(0)
 
n_samples = 3 → 총 3명의 사람이 있음
n_features = 2 → 키와 몸무게, 2개의 특징이 있음